A list of the most active GitHub users
This is a list of most active GitHub users in Canada over the past year. Other countries/regions can be found here.
This list was generated at 2026-03-19 04:48:45 +0000 and machine-readable JSON is available for:
This list is generated with this piece of code. The logic is as follows (in pseudocode):
githubUsers.sort(_.followers)
.filter(_.location == 'Canada')
.take(1000)
.sort(_.contributions)
.take(256)
This list contains all public commits for each user. There are 251694 total users in the region and you need at least 237 followers to be on this list.
Badges are also available, which you can include on your profile pages. Simply include the following markdown for users:
[](https://user-badge.committers.top/canada/USERNAME)
For organizations, you need to use a slightly different markup:
[](https://org-badge.committers.top/canada/ORGNAME)
In case you aren't currently ranked on this page, you'll simply receive an "unranked" badge.
| Rank | User | Contribs | Picture |
|---|---|---|---|
| 1. | atgreen (Anthony Green) |
16021 | |
| 2. | Alex-Unnippillil (Alex Unnippillil) |
13045 | |
| 3. | teamchong (Steven) |
9913 | |
| 4. | thestinger (Daniel Micay) |
7287 | |
| 5. | rich-iannone (Richard Iannone) |
6517 | |
| 6. | hpssjellis (Jeremy Ellis) |
5302 | |
| 7. | fire (K. S. Ernest (iFire) Lee) |
5073 | |
| 8. | joelhooks (Joel Hooks) |
4627 | |
| 9. | maruel (M-A) |
4543 | |
| 10. | michaelklishin (Michael Klishin) |
4520 | |
| 11. | baywet (Vincent Biret) |
4376 | |
| 12. | stgraber (Stéphane Graber) |
4325 | |
| 13. | steveseguin (Steve Seguin) |
3950 | |
| 14. | jamescherti (James Cherti) |
3928 | |
| 15. | gschier (Gregory Schier) |
3810 | |
| 16. | tiredofit (Dave Conroy) |
3420 | |
| 17. | jsoref (Josh Soref) |
3357 | |
| 18. | willfarrell (will Farrell) |
3230 | |
| 19. | jamiepine (Jamie Pine) |
2960 | |
| 20. | patcon (Patrick Connolly) |
2880 | |
| 21. | elbruno (El Bruno) |
2749 | |
| 22. | Leask (Sixia "Leask" Huang) |
2660 | |
| 23. | standardgalactic (Cogito Ergo Sum) |
2645 | |
| 24. | cboden (Chris Boden) |
2588 | |
| 25. | Yukaii (Yukai Huang) |
2574 | |
| 26. | jasonkuhrt (Jason Kuhrt) |
2546 | |
| 27. | bobsummerwill (Bob Summerwill) |
2510 | |
| 28. | lemire (Daniel Lemire) |
2492 | |
| 29. | jlesage (Jocelyn Le Sage) |
2428 | |
| 30. | turbolent (Bastian Müller) |
2417 | |
| 31. | brunoborges (Bruno Borges) |
2409 | |
| 32. | behdad (Behdad Esfahbod) |
2407 | |
| 33. | DenisCarriere (Denis) |
2383 | |
| 34. | shyndman (Scott Hyndman) |
2303 | |
| 35. | bar-echa (BARECHA UMETA) |
2212 | |
| 36. | codereport (Conor Hoekstra) |
2211 | |
| 37. | jpmckinney (James McKinney) |
2197 | |
| 38. | jeromelaban (Jérôme Laban) |
2196 | |
| 39. | dansup (dansup) |
2193 | |
| 40. | gvwilson (Greg Wilson) |
2116 | |
| 41. | k4yt3x (K4YT3X) |
2082 | |
| 42. | srid (Sridhar Ratnakumar) |
2044 | |
| 43. | SamWilsn (Sam Wilson) |
1974 | |
| 44. | jennybc (Jennifer (Jenny) Bryan) |
1935 | |
| 45. | kdheepak (Dheepak Krishnamurthy) |
1886 | |
| 46. | jackharrhy (Jack Harrhy) |
1873 | |
| 47. | evanp (Evan Prodromou) |
1862 | |
| 48. | ptarjan (Paul Tarjan) |
1856 | |
| 49. | nicobailon (Nico Bailon) |
1846 | |
| 50. | Xe (Xe Iaso) |
1839 | |
| 51. | vito (Alex Suraci) |
1778 | |
| 52. | tomkralidis (Tom Kralidis) |
1760 | |
| 53. | vincentarelbundock (Vincent Arel-Bundock) |
1739 | |
| 54. | orchetect (Steffan Andrews) |
1713 | |
| 55. | tobi (Tobias Lütke) |
1681 | |
| 56. | dsherret (David Sherret) |
1652 | |
| 57. | jb55 (William Casarin) |
1645 | |
| 58. | Redth (Jonathan Dick) |
1632 | |
| 59. | DaleSeo (Dale Seo) |
1627 | |
| 60. | carlsverre (Carl Sverre) |
1617 | |
| 61. | luanpotter (Luan Nico) |
1608 | |
| 62. | oalders (Olaf Alders) |
1591 | |
| 63. | iamnbutler (Nate Butler) |
1584 | |
| 64. | hannorein (Hanno Rein) |
1565 | |
| 65. | kingthorin (Rick M) |
1542 | |
| 66. | JasonLovesDoggo (Jason Cameron) |
1526 | |
| 67. | aritchie (Allan Ritchie) |
1475 | |
| 68. | tdhock (Toby Dylan Hocking) |
1449 | |
| 69. | gorhill (Raymond Hill) |
1445 | |
| 70. | markstory (Mark Story) |
1434 | |
| 71. | friendly (Michael Friendly) |
1398 | |
| 72. | bigsnarfdude (BigsnarfDude) |
1384 | |
| 73. | Remi-Gau (Remi Gau) |
1355 | |
| 74. | meziantou (Gérald Barré) |
1329 | |
| 75. | richlander (Rich Lander) |
1329 | |
| 76. | RobLoach (Rob Loach) |
1323 | |
| 77. | aarnphm (Aaron Pham) |
1321 | |
| 78. | zhimin-z (Zhmin Zhao) |
1303 | |
| 79. | CamDavidsonPilon (Cameron Davidson-Pilon) |
1275 | |
| 80. | Pathoschild (Jesse Plamondon-Willard) |
1219 | |
| 81. | jaysoo (Jack Hsu) |
1200 | |
| 82. | nickytonline (Nick Taylor) |
1184 | |
| 83. | benluelo (ben) |
1175 | |
| 84. | nashif (Anas Nashif) |
1174 | |
| 85. | rafaelfranca (Rafael Mendonça França) |
1168 | |
| 86. | fnando (Nando Vieira) |
1161 | |
| 87. | cheezy (Jeff Morgan) |
1147 | |
| 88. | saghen (Liam Dyer) |
1127 | |
| 89. | chris1111 (chris1111) |
1113 | |
| 90. | karenetheridge (Karen Etheridge) |
1104 | |
| 91. | automateyournetwork (John Capobianco) |
1097 | |
| 92. | seananderson (Sean Anderson) |
1094 | |
| 93. | leandrocp (Leandro Pereira) |
1092 | |
| 94. | okikio (Okiki Ojo) |
1069 | |
| 95. | eschnett (Erik Schnetter) |
1069 | |
| 96. | cenkalti (Cenk Altı) |
1026 | |
| 97. | jimpick (Jim Pick) |
1019 | |
| 98. | dstndstn (Dustin Lang) |
1017 | |
| 99. | shayanb (Shayan Eskandari) |
991 | |
| 100. | iurimatias (Iuri Matias) |
989 | |
| 101. | jasonish (Jason Ish) |
983 | |
| 102. | rokon12 (A N M Bazlur Rahman ) |
970 | |
| 103. | agg23 (Adam Gastineau) |
969 | |
| 104. | ehsanmok (Ehsan M. Kermani) |
961 | |
| 105. | pojntfx (Felicitas Pojtinger) |
955 | |
| 106. | cmyr (Colin Rofls) |
950 | |
| 107. | brentvatne (Brent Vatne) |
928 | |
| 108. | hugoabernier (Hugo Bernier) |
917 | |
| 109. | rgrinberg (Rudi Grinberg) |
911 | |
| 110. | BagToad (Kynan Ware) |
906 | |
| 111. | goldensniper514 (Guards forward!) |
902 | |
| 112. | tavisrudd (Tavis Rudd) |
892 | |
| 113. | qgallouedec (Quentin Gallouédec) |
891 | |
| 114. | ajayyy (Ajay Ramachandran) |
886 | |
| 115. | pykello (Hadi Moshayedi) |
886 | |
| 116. | stevebauman (Steve Bauman) |
877 | |
| 117. | fboucher (Frank Boucher) |
875 | |
| 118. | timarney (Tim Arney) |
868 | |
| 119. | Laisky (Laisky.Cai) |
842 | |
| 120. | Sytten (Émile Fugulin) |
835 | |
| 121. | backmeupplz (Nikita Kolmogorov) |
828 | |
| 122. | patmaddox (Pat Maddox) |
826 | |
| 123. | deluan (Deluan Quintão) |
821 | |
| 124. | donaldzou (Donald Zou) |
819 | |
| 125. | taras (Taras Mankovski) |
813 | |
| 126. | syl20bnr (Sylvain Benner) |
808 | |
| 127. | morgan3d (Morgan McGuire) |
786 | |
| 128. | thedaviddias (David Dias) |
785 | |
| 129. | tsawler (Trevor Sawler) |
770 | |
| 130. | code-shoily (Code Shoily) |
768 | |
| 131. | starcraft66 (Tristan) |
766 | |
| 132. | KernelDeimos (Eric Dubé) |
762 | |
| 133. | airhorns (Harry Brundage) |
759 | |
| 134. | xinychen (Xinyu Chen) |
748 | |
| 135. | dashed (Alberto Leal) |
741 | |
| 136. | Roger-luo (Xiu-zhe (Roger) Luo) |
741 | |
| 137. | cv (Carlos Villela) |
736 | |
| 138. | rileyjshaw (Riley Shaw) |
732 | |
| 139. | brettcannon (Brett Cannon) |
732 | |
| 140. | lukasc-ubc (Lukas Chrostowski) |
729 | |
| 141. | prrao87 (Prashanth Rao) |
722 | |
| 142. | milon (Nuruzzaman Milon) |
722 | |
| 143. | dcaoyuan (Caoyuan Deng) |
719 | |
| 144. | airyland (Airyland) |
717 | |
| 145. | trancethehuman (Hai The Dude) |
711 | |
| 146. | darrelmiller (Darrel) |
711 | |
| 147. | AbhiPrasad (Abhijeet Prasad) |
708 | |
| 148. | StevenBlack (Steven Black) |
698 | |
| 149. | bomberfish (Hariz S.) |
693 | |
| 150. | maximecb (Maxime Chevalier-Boisvert) |
686 | |
| 151. | 00-Evan (Evan Debenham) |
685 | |
| 152. | mattmassicotte (Matt Massicotte) |
683 | |
| 153. | fnichol (Fletcher Nichol) |
680 | |
| 154. | gaojude (Jude Gao) |
676 | |
| 155. | sarah11918 (Sarah Rainsberger) |
674 | |
| 156. | 0xmurtimus (Arvid Kahl) |
673 | |
| 157. | shazow (Andrey Petrov) |
667 | |
| 158. | TylerBarnes (Tyler Barnes) |
663 | |
| 159. | lmcinnes (Leland McInnes) |
660 | |
| 160. | julianlam (Julian Lam) |
659 | |
| 161. | pgaskin (Patrick Gaskin) |
658 | |
| 162. | igorescodro (Igor Escodro) |
655 | |
| 163. | piyush97 (Piyush Mehta) |
653 | |
| 164. | aminya (Amin Ya) |
652 | |
| 165. | dkubb (Dan Kubb) |
646 | |
| 166. | guybedford (Guy Bedford) |
646 | |
| 167. | ntsmk (Natsumi Kosaka) |
640 | |
| 168. | michaelshimeles (Michael Shimeles) |
640 | |
| 169. | jtemporal (Jessica Temporal) |
636 | |
| 170. | NGPixel (Nicolas Giard) |
628 | |
| 171. | ZainJavaid (MadddMaxxx) |
627 | |
| 172. | scottschiller (Scott Schiller) |
624 | |
| 173. | pavelgj (Pavel Jbanov) |
622 | |
| 174. | kbond (Kevin Bond) |
618 | |
| 175. | IanDarwin (Ian Darwin) |
618 | |
| 176. | defuse (Taylor Hornby) |
615 | |
| 177. | bhouston (Ben Houston) |
613 | |
| 178. | TechHutTV (Brandon Hopkins) |
609 | |
| 179. | 0xAdafang (Adafang) |
608 | |
| 180. | paleolimbot (Dewey Dunnington) |
606 | |
| 181. | ehoneahobed (Ehoneah Obed) |
598 | |
| 182. | meabed (Mohamed Meabed) |
593 | |
| 183. | benvinegar (Ben Vinegar) |
592 | |
| 184. | mrzachnugent (Zach Nugent) |
590 | |
| 185. | martindurant (Martin Durant) |
588 | |
| 186. | Ylarod (Ylarod) |
581 | |
| 187. | Qard (Stephen Belanger) |
577 | |
| 188. | colinta (Colin T.A. Gray) |
577 | |
| 189. | joshuaboniface (Joshua M. Boniface) |
571 | |
| 190. | n1ckfg (Nick Fox-Gieg) |
570 | |
| 191. | darcyclarke (Darcy Clarke) |
567 | |
| 192. | cuducos (Eduardo Cuducos) |
566 | |
| 193. | carlalexander (Carl Alexander) |
565 | |
| 194. | bioinformatics-ca (Canadian Bioinformatics Workshops) |
560 | |
| 195. | anthonychu (Anthony Chu) |
558 | |
| 196. | asoltys (Adam Soltys) |
557 | |
| 197. | peterzhu2118 (Peter Zhu) |
557 | |
| 198. | developer9998 (Dane) |
555 | |
| 199. | wellcaffeinated (Jasper) |
554 | |
| 200. | FrozenPandaz (Jason Jean) |
554 | |
| 201. | dstebila (Douglas Stebila) |
553 | |
| 202. | STRRL (Zhiqiang ZHOU) |
553 | |
| 203. | qcoral (alex ren) |
549 | |
| 204. | yrashk (Yurii Rashkovskii) |
548 | |
| 205. | coffee-cup (Jake Runzer) |
547 | |
| 206. | Pomax (Pomax) |
546 | |
| 207. | heyvaldemar (Valdemar) |
545 | |
| 208. | jhawthorn (John Hawthorn) |
542 | |
| 209. | tpoisot (Timothée Poisot) |
538 | |
| 210. | andymckay (Andy McKay) |
527 | |
| 211. | ggreer (Geoff Greer) |
525 | |
| 212. | winkerVSbecks (Varun Vachhar) |
524 | |
| 213. | raganwald (Reg Braithwaite) |
524 | |
| 214. | trentm (Trent Mick) |
517 | |
| 215. | wyattjoh (Wyatt Johnson) |
514 | |
| 216. | PhotonQuantum (LightQuantum) |
509 | |
| 217. | alicoding (Ali Al Dallal) |
504 | |
| 218. | cblecker (Christoph Blecker) |
502 | |
| 219. | Moustachauve (Christophe Gagnier) |
501 | |
| 220. | isadorasophia (Isa) |
500 | |
| 221. | deficrypton (deficrypton) |
497 | |
| 222. | vbrazo (Vitor Oliveira) |
489 | |
| 223. | mizrael (David Guida) |
487 | |
| 224. | Christopher2K (Christopher N. KATOYI) |
486 | |
| 225. | bruno-garcia (Bruno Garcia) |
484 | |
| 226. | nikolovlazar (Lazar Nikolov) |
482 | |
| 227. | glmcdona (Geoff McDonald) |
473 | |
| 228. | mistydemeo (Misty De Méo) |
472 | |
| 229. | lextm (Lex Li) |
470 | |
| 230. | isrugeek (Israel Goytom) |
466 | |
| 231. | farmerbriantee (Brian Tischler) |
462 | |
| 232. | nathantannar4 (Nathan Tannar) |
460 | |
| 233. | developer-shourav (Shourav Rajbongshi) |
457 | |
| 234. | sojoudian (Maziar) |
454 | |
| 235. | erickzhao (Erick Zhao) |
452 | |
| 236. | msantos (Michael Santos) |
446 | |
| 237. | Stormyisland (Jacques Lavoie) |
444 | |
| 238. | mostlygeek (Benson Wong) |
441 | |
| 239. | ruyadorno (Ruy Adorno) |
440 | |
| 240. | isaackogan (Isaac Kogan) |
434 | |
| 241. | logaretm (Abdelrahman Awad) |
432 | |
| 242. | ImranR98 (Imran) |
431 | |
| 243. | ujihisa (ujihisa) |
429 | |
| 244. | christocracy (Chris Scott) |
427 | |
| 245. | developit (Jason Miller) |
425 | |
| 246. | popekim (Pope Kim) |
423 | |
| 247. | collidingScopes (Alan 👾) |
422 | |
| 248. | lstein (Lincoln Stein) |
420 | |
| 249. | ryanwelcher (Ryan Welcher) |
419 | |
| 250. | QuLogic (Elliott Sales de Andrade) |
418 | |
| 251. | swankjesse (Jesse Wilson) |
416 | |
| 252. | connorferster (Connor Ferster) |
413 | |
| 253. | ajpinedam (Andres Pineda) |
410 | |
| 254. | lassoan (Andras Lasso) |
409 | |
| 255. | sachac (Sacha Chua) |
406 | |
| 256. | JLHwung (Huáng Jùnliàng) |
405 |
| Rank | Organization | Members |
|---|---|---|
| 1. | microsoft | 9 |
| 2. | azure | 6 |
| 3. | nodejs | 5 |
| 4. | getsentry | 5 |
| 5. | shopify | 5 |
| 6. | azure-samples | 4 |
| 7. | microsoftdocs | 3 |
| 8. | dotnet | 3 |
| 9. | recursecenter | 3 |
| 10. | oai | 3 |